Transaction 37879d8016e395f64a5aca2889c7579940b21ef8a2d25d7eebec8176a240de86
1 Input
1 Output
-
37879d8016e395f64a5aca2889c7579940b21ef8a2d25d7eebec8176a240de86:0
- value
- 1019911700
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8cd0093b5db07d1d8be16dc551d0b43e4f4f304
- address
- bc1qlrxspya4mvrark97zmw928gtg0j0fucym6yvcl